Students get in the picture

STUDENTS from Edinburgh's Telford College are inviting movie-lovers to attend their Graduation Film Show at the Filmhouse tomorrow.

Fourteen students from the HND in Creative Industries' Television course have been preparing their short films for months, including writing, producing, directing and editing, for what will be their final end-of-year graduation show.

The film show will offer a range of dramas and documentaries, including a hockey player's attempts to get off the substitutes' bench and the hunt for a fugitive hamster.

Curriculum leader of lens-based media at the college, Fergus Robb, said: "The students have really worked hard on developing the skills to make it in the competitive television industry and I hope that those who come along will not only be highly entertained, but will also see for themselves the talent and potential of these young filmmakers."

The show starts at 6pm. Tickets, priced 6.90 and 5.20 for concessions, are available from the Filmhouse box office.
